Harris Teeter Continues To Build On History Of Success
Harris Teeter was co-founded in 1960 by North Carolina grocers William Thomas “W.T.” Harris and Willis Lee “W.L.” Teeter. Harris, from Charlotte, and Teeter, from Mooresville, met through the North Carolina Food Dealers Association, according to Danna Robinson, director of corporate affairs for Harris Teeter. Ira Kress, president of Landover, Maryland-based Giant Food, has been inducted into The Shelby Report’s Food Industry Hall of Fame. Kress began his grocery career at age 18 in 1984, working as a part-time cashier.
